GRIFFIN v. CALDWELL


37 Misc.2d 941 (1962)

Henry Griffin et al., Plaintiffs, v. Ellery Caldwell et al., Doing Business as Caldwell & Cook, et al., Defendants. Ellery Caldwell et al., Doing Business as Caldwell & Cook, Third-Party Plaintiffs, v. Kenneth Winkler, Third-Party Defendant.

Supreme Court, Special Term, Monroe County.

December 7, 1962


Attorney(s) appearing for the Case

Brown, Zurett, Sullivan, Smith & Gough (William Gough of counsel), for third-party plaintiffs. Harold C. Bayer for third-party defendant.


CLARENCE J. HENRY, J.

Plaintiffs in the original action were passengers in an automobile owned and operated by one Kenneth Winkler, on July 20, 1959, when an accident occurred which resulted in claimed personal injuries to both plaintiffs.
